Factors to consider when choosing the right broadband speed for your home in Mapleton

 

The answer to this question can hinge on various factors including your internet activities, the number of people in your home, and even the machines you use. Let us break it down together.

Internet Usage Habits

The first step is always to understand what precisely you use your internet connection at your Mapleton house for.

If you’re mainly surfing the internet, sending and receiving emails, and participating in browsing social media sites, a standard broadband plan providing speeds ranging from 10 to 25 Mbps should be adequate for your needs.

If you are into streaming videos or listening to music, you might want to bumping up that broadband speed. For watching high-definition content, a speed of around 15 to 25 Mbps per stream is suggested. If you’re into ultra HD or 4K streaming, then you’re looking at a minimum of 25 Mbps for your house in Mapleton.

When it comes to gamers, having a fast and stable internet connection is paramount. Usually, it is generally advised to have a speed of 50-75 Mbps for an optimal gaming experience. Nevertheless, if you engage in playing high-demand games, you might find that you require a higher speed.

Number of Internet Users in your Mapleton household

The second factor to take into account is the number of people in your Mapleton household that are utilising your internet connection.

If it is only you in the household, the mentioned speeds above ought to do the trick. However, for each extra person at your home in Mapleton who’ll be online at the same time, you should increase your internet speed accordingly.

For instance, if you have a family of 4 all streaming, gaming, and browsing, you’ll require a speed that can handle that intensive usage, in the range 100 Mbps or more.

Devices in your Mapleton household

Lastly, think about the devices you are using inside your household in Mapleton. Mobile phones and tablets generally don’t require as much internet speed compared to notebooks and desktop computers.

Moreover, in case you’ve got home automation devices such as temperature controls, lighting, or CCTV cameras, they also will need additional bandwidth.

Different types of internet connections available in Mapleton

Different types of broadband connections available in Mapleton
Types of broadband connections that may be available in Mapleton

 

DSL (Digital Subscriber Line)

DSL (Digital Subscriber Line) broadband connections use phone lines to receive and send data, providing a internet connection using your existing phone networks in Mapleton. Although DSL offers quicker internet speeds compared to dial-up, it’s performance and speed tend to degrade in quality over long distances.

Cable

Cable broadband uses coaxial cables to provide internet access. It provides higher speeds and higher bandwidth compared to DSL (Digital Subscriber Line), as the cable infrastructure is specifically designed for data transmission.

Cable broadband is generally available in urban and suburban areas and may also be available at your address in Mapleton. The most popular cable Internet provider is Virgin Media.

Fibre-optic broadband

Fibre-optic broadband is the most reliable and fastest type of broadband connection.

It broadband thin strands of plastic or glass to send and receive data as pulses of light, providing absolutely incredible high speeds and low latency. Fibre-optic internet connections are slowly growing, largely in urban areas, and provide exceptional performance for bandwidth intensive activities.

Satellite

Satellite broadband connects users to the internet via satellites circling the Earth.

It is It is available in remote or rural areas where standard wired links may not be feasible. Satellite broadband delivers coverage across a wide geographical area, but it may have higher latency and slower speeds in comparison to other internet types.
